Facade Meaning

facade work can be defined as the front of a structure, particularly one that is imposing or attractive. Alternatively, any side of a building facing a public street or other architecture can be referred to as a facade. 

The front of a nearby store is an excellent example of a facade. An exterior facade represents various buildings’ appearances and the overall outlook for the people.  

Facade in Civil Engineering

Facade engineering is the science and art of addressing aesthetic, environmental, and structural challenges to provide successful building enclosing. Civil engineers work within technical departments of facade manufacturing firms, and specialized businesses are committed to this specific construction industry segment.
